Description
Ben is the male protagonist option. If the player selects the female protagonist Summer, Ben serves as her fellow Ranger partner throughout the storyline, partnered with a Staraptor. Choosing Ben as the protagonist grants him Latios's Guardian Sign; he functions as Summer's narrative counterpart.

He has brown hair and black eyes. His attire is the standard blue Top Ranger uniform, accessorized with a yellow scarf, red goggles, and a newly designed Capture Styler functioning like the Fine Styler.

His personality embodies Ranger values: protecting Pokémon and nature. He shows deep concern for endangered Pokémon and a strong protective instinct towards his partner, Summer. This is demonstrated when he intercepts an attack from the antagonist Red Eyes aimed at Summer during a pursuit of Latios or Latias. Taking the blast causes him to fall into the ocean, separating him from his Capture Styler. After the main story concludes, narrative elements indicate Ben harbors romantic feelings for Summer.

The story opens with Ben and his Ranger partner pursuing the Pokémon Pinchers chasing Latios (if Ben is the player) or Latias (if Summer is the player) while flying on Staraptors. During this aerial chase, Red Eyes fires a plasma weapon. Ben positions himself to shield his partner, absorbs the blast, and plummets into the sea. He washes ashore on Dolce Island, separated from his captured partner. His Capture Styler is damaged but later recovered.

On Dolce Island, Ben encounters a distinctive Pichu carrying a ukulele. Initially wary, the Pichu mistakes Ben for a threat. Ben successfully calms and captures it, forging a partnership. He later assists in repairing Pichu's broken ukulele, solidifying their bond. This Ukulele Pichu becomes Ben's constant partner Pokémon, accompanying him on his mission against the Pokémon Pinchers across Oblivia. Pichu's musical ability calms other Pokémon, aiding capture efforts.

Ben undertakes critical missions opposing the Pinchers and restoring peace to Oblivia. These include retrieving special wood to repair Pichu's ukulele, salvaging a sunken Pincher aircraft (a Z.Z. Flyer) from the Coral Sea using a Lapras, and liberating the Wireless Tower on Mt. Latolato alongside the local Ranger, Rand. During these missions, Ben encounters and calms Agitated Pokémon controlled by the Pinchers, often freeing them. He discovers ancient ruins and monuments tied to Legendary Pokémon like Raikou and Celebi, uncovering the significance of the Guardian Signs.

In the anime adaptation, Professor Hastings at the Ranger Union directly tasks Ben with protecting Latios in Oblivia. Ben captures a Staraptor for transport. Confronted by the Pinchers and Red Eye, Ben is shot down while protecting Latios. He washes ashore on Dolce Island, encounters the Ukulele Pichu, and captures it. Ben and Pichu confront Red Eye in a cave attempting to steal the Raikou Ranger Sign. Red Eye's controlled Cranidos attacks Pichu, breaking its ukulele. Ben captures the Cranidos to free it, but Red Eye escapes with the Sign. The confrontation culminates outside the cave with Raikou's arrival.
